This land spans 4.28 hectares of industrial ground and is priced at R40,800,000, excluding VAT. It is conveniently situated near the New Winelands Airport and the Railway System, as well as the New Groot Phesantekraal shopping centre. Of the total land size, 0.571 hectares are currently under roof with existing tenants. These tenants are generating income with leases extending until July 2026 and April 2029.
